文摘Sense and Sensibility and Persuasion is Jane Austen's first and last published works respectively, which are read widely all over the world. Austen proclaims that feeling should be governed by reason in Sense and Sensibility and that reason should be compatible with feeling in Persuasion. This paper attempts to explore romantic tendency in Austen's works according to the comparison and contrast between her two novels. Through comparison and contrast, we can see the transformation of Marianne from a lady of sensibility to a sensible lady and the growth of Anne into a lady with romance.

文摘Marriage and love are eternal topics in our society.Among these works,Pride and Prejudice written by Jane Austen is welcomed all over the world.In this novel,Jane Austen expresses her own opinions about this problem through the description of four couples'marriage,that is:marriage should not be determined by property and family status.It is unwise to marry without money,but it is also wrong to marry for money.The marriage settled by love is happy and ideal.Her views on marriage have great realistic significance to the modern society.This paper sums up Jane Austen's views on ideal marriage and its great realistic significance to the modern society from the analysis of four different types of marriage in the novel.

文摘Jane Austen's posthumously published novel Persuasion has been regarded as a foreshadowing of Romanticism, especially in its autumnal tone that has inherent intimacy with John Keats's To Autumn and Percy Bysshe Shelley's Ode to the West Wind. Blending the stylistic disparities in the two Romanticist poems, Persuasion 's autumnal sensation changes its colors from being tinged with Keats's melancholy to the touch of Shelley's animation. The integration of both tones has created a unique autumnal duet that is remindful of its Romanticist followers.
文摘Published in 1815, Emma is considered to be Jane Austen's best and most representative novel. It tells the story of how the heroine acquires the knowledge of herself as well as the world, and finally steps to maturity. Attracting readers with its humor and vivacity, the novel, at the same time, repeatedly betrays a sense of frustration and incompleteness. Looking into Emma's role in the family, her moral judgment, and her relationships with male characters in the novel, we will be able to touch the root of her power, yearning and predicament. My paper attempts to explore into the above three aspects in order to discover the inherent ironies of the novel and Austen's profound reflections on the position of women.

文摘With an electric field during austenitizing, the martensite transformation of the low carbon steel was promoted, and more martensite were obtained. The electric field promotes the homogeneity of carbon, and reduces the free energy of austenite. The critical neuclus r* and the critical driving force G* responsible for the nucleation of proeutectoid ferrite were increased. As a result of which the diffusion controlled proeuctoid ferrite transformation was retarded and the hardenability was improved.

文摘Phase transformation from austenite to martensite in NiTi alloy strips under the uniaxial tension has been observed in experiments and numerically simulated as a localized deformation.This work presents an analysis using the theory of phase transfor- mation.The jump of deformation gradient across the interface between two phases and the Maxwell relation are considered.Governing equations for the phase transformation are derived.The analysis is reduced to finding the minimum value of the loading at which the governing equations have a unique,real and physically acceptable solution.The equa- tions are solved numerically and it is verified that the unique solution exists definitely. The Maxwell stress,the stresses and strains inside both anstenite and martensite phases, and the transformation-front orientation angle are determined to be in reasonably good agreement with experimental observations.

文摘A mesoscopic cellular automaton model was developed to study the microstructure evolution and solute redistribution of austenization during intercritical annealing of a C-Mn steel. This model enables a depiction of three-stage kinetics of the transformation combined with the thermodynamic analysis:(1) the rapid austenite growth accompanied with pearlite degeneration until the pearlite dissolves completely;(2) the slower austenite growth into ferrite with a rate limiting factor of carbon diffusion in austenite;and(3) the slow austenite growth in control of the manganese diffusion until the final equilibrium reached for ferrite and austenite. The effect of the annealing temperature on the transformation kinetics and solute partition is also quantitatively rationalized using this model.

文摘The austenite grain refinement through control of the grain growth during reheating process after thermomechanical controlled process(TMCP)in a vanadium microalloyed steel was achieved.The formation of ultra-fine grained austenite was attributed to the high density of austenite nucleation at the ferrite/martensite structure and to the inhibition of austenite growth by(Ti,V)C particles at the relatively low reheating temperature.Corresponding with the precipitation behavior of(Ti,V)C with temperature,the growth behavior of austenite in the vanadium microalloyed steel could be divided into two regions.At lower reheating temperature,austenite grains grew slowly,and ultra-fine grained austenite smaller than 5μm was successfully obtained.By contrast,the austenite grains grew rapidly at high temperature due to the dissolution of(Ti,V)C particles.According to the measured and predicted results of austenite growth kinetics,two models were developed to describe the growth behavior of austenite grains in two different temperature regions,and the apparent activation energy Qappfor grain growth was estimated to be about 115 and 195kJ/mol,respectively.

文摘A duplex ultrafine microstructure in a medium manganese steel(0.2C-5Mn)was produced by austenite reverted transformation annealing(ART-annealing).The microstructural evolution during annealing was examined by scanning electron microscopy(SEM),transmission electron microscopy(TEM)and X-ray diffraction(XRD).Based on the microstructure examination,it was found that some M3 C type carbides appeared in the martensitic matrix at the beginning of the ART-annealing.But with further increasing annealing time,these carbides would be dissolved and finally disappeared.Meanwhile,the austenite lath was developed in the ART-annealing process and the volume fraction of austenite increased with the increase of the annealing time,which resulted in a duplex microstructure consisting of ultrafine-grained ferrite and large fraction of reverted austenite after long time annealing.The mechanical property examinations by uniaxial tensile tests showed that ART-annealing(6h,650 ℃)resulted in a superhigh product of strength to elongation up to 42GPa·%.
文摘The effects of the prior austenite grain size in deep cryogenic treatment on the hardness,the structural change and the wear resistance of D6 tool steel were investigated.The wear resistance of the cryogenically treated samples was determined using the pin-on-disk wear machine.The microstructural characteristics and phases present in heat treated samples were determined using SEM and XRD techniques.The results showed that the retained austenite is completely transformed to martensite during the cryogenic treatment.Besides,there is an optimum grain size of which the maximum wear resistance and hardness are obtained.

文摘Microstructure evolution during ART-annealing (austenite reverted transformation annealing) of 0.2C-5Mn steel processed by austenitation at different temperatures was examined by SEM, TEM and XRD. It was demonstrated that the initial microstructures resulted from austenization at different temperatures strongly affect the microstructure evolution during followed ART-annealing, even the ultrafine grained ferrite/austenite duplex structure with about 30% austenite could be obtained after long time ART-annealing in all cases. Austenization in the intercritical region (between A c1 and A c3 ) gave a duplex structure after quenching, which was nearly not affected by followed annealing process. However, high temperature austenization (above A c3 ) resulted in a full martensite structure after quenching, which gradually transformed into a ferrite/austenite duplex structure during the following annealing process. Based on the analysis of austenite fraction and carbon concentrate, it was found that not only carbon partitioning but also manganese partitioning in the austenite affected the stability of austenite and even dominated the development of lamellar ferrite and austenite duplex structure during intercritical annealing with different times. At last an austenite lath nucleation and thickening model was proposed to describe the microstructure evolution of medium mangenese steel during ART-annealing.
